Grabbing Lululemon’s Market Challenges
Lululemon has created a name for good-quality active wear, but recent quarter earnings suggest that even top-performing brands are not immune to the pressures of the market. Some of the key drivers of Lululemon’s growth include:
- Slowing Consumer Demand – Economic instability and inflation have led consumers to be more frugal with their luxury apparel spending.
- High Price Sensitivity – Lululemon’s higher prices are facing increasing resistance with cost-sensitive consumers opting for lower-priced activewear.
- Competitive Marketplace – Fashion brands like Nike, Adidas, and Athleta, and newer direct-to-consumer players, are offering fashion-forward alternatives at competitive prices.
- Changing Retail Trends – The increasing popularity of resale sites and bargain hunting has altered the way consumers shop for high-end activewear.
Such factors are causing the stock market volatility of Lululemon and have Las Vegas retailers reconsidering the way they sell athleisure items.
How Lululemon’s Challenges Impact Las Vegas Retailers
Las Vegas has a mix of luxury boutiques, mall shopping, and outlet stores, among which some retail Lululemon products or compete directly with them in the athleisure segment. The brand’s challenges are impacting local Las Vegas retailers in the following ways:
1. Changed Consumer Consumption Patterns
Customers who once appreciated brand loyalty now demand better bargains. Shoppers indicate while loyal Lululemon customers still exist, more shoppers are frequenting discount stores, second-hand sites, and private-label athletic wear brands.
2. More Promotions and Discounts
Lululemon, once known for never offering sales, has been actively promoting more sales to maintain sales velocity. This activity has led Las Vegas retailers to:
- Offer short-term discounts on Lululemon products
- Expand their sales departments
- Offer loyalty reward programs to retain customers
3. Secondhand Resale and Expansion
With secondhand resale websites like Poshmark and Lululemon’s Like New program gaining popularity, most consumers are opting to buy secondhand items instead of new. Las Vegas merchants are now considering how they can integrate resale models into their business plans.
How Las Vegas Retailers Are Adapting
Although Lululemon’s market position remains in doubt, Las Vegas stores stay ahead of the curve and change with consumers’ evolving behavior.
1. Broadening Product Mix
To appeal to a wider audience, stores are increasing athleisure brands of varying price points. This allows them to capture luxury shoppers and budget shoppers, too.
2. Reinforcing E-Commerce and Digital Strategies
With online buying becoming more and more powerful in consumers’ purchasing decisions, Las Vegas retailers are investing in digital marketing, influencer promotion, and customized promotions to attract shoppers.
3. Generating Foot Traffic Through In-Store Experience
Retailers are focusing on creating unique in-store experiences to guarantee foot traffic. Others are offering fitness-related activities, styling consultations, and personalized customer service to increase brand loyalty.
4. Collaborating with Local Fitness Influencers
By partnering with Las Vegas-based well-being influencers, yoga teachers, and fitness trainers, retailers are modernizing their products and engaging with the community.
